How to make Cheddar Cheese Pretzel Sandwiches?

To make Cheddar Cheese Pretzel Sandwiches, you will need the following ingredients: soft pretzel bread, cheddar cheese, and additional ingredients such as ham, turkey, or bacon. To assemble the sandwich, first preheat the o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it. Split the pretzel bread in half and place the desired amount of cheese and additional ingredients on one half. Place the other half of the bread on top and bake in the oven for 10-15 minutes. Once the cheese has melted and the bread has browned slightly, remove from the oven and let cool for a few minutes before serving.

Nutritional Values of 1 Serving Cheddar Cheese Pretzel Sandwiches

UnitValue
Calories (kcal)150 kcal
Fat (g)8 g
Carbs (g)16 g
Protein (g)3 g

Calorie breakdown: 30% fat, 59% carbs, 11% protein
